We are so proud to bring to you our refreshed and rebuilt website. Lots of things have changed for Offset Films recently. Not only after the merger with BN media and celebrating our 10 year anniversary. It has been a year since the merger and the additional staff and expertise has allowed us to spend time focusing on the business, considering how we can grow and achieve our goals.
And redesigning our website has been a goal for us for a while.
As a creative business our website is our digital store front, our shop window. A place for customers to see some of the past stories we have told. A place to bring stories to life. All stories are unique and there are many different ways to approach the capture and delivery of these stories. We need to find a way to show customers how we could tell their stories and how that can help them achieve their goals.

Reworking our website has helped us think about where the business is going? What are our products? Who are our ideal customers? By answering these questions we have been able to focus our approach to working with different sectors, showing them viable video ideas, costs and benefits. Considering how we get our videos in front of those ideal customers has helped us improve our Google and search rankings too.
Creating opportunities’ in the business to help us tell our own stories. Gather content and make improvements. Adding Graphics to our van and studio space and unify all the points that customers interact with us.
Behind the scenes this has allowed us to re-imagine our processes, upgrade our CRM and diversify our offering: all this is driving focused change to how we produce video. Building packages for all the markets we work in. This gives us a foundation for our conversations with clients. It also allows us to pre-qualify potential clients, allowing us to focus our time on delivering for projects that are going forward.
Re-organising our website gives us the opportunity to empower our potential customers, answering their questions and building trust before they even pick up the phone to call us. That way we can focus our time on the creative, showcasing the amazing stories from Suffolk and connecting those organisations with their desired audience.
